Understanding Brake Linings and Their Importance

A brake lining is a material attached to the surface of a brake shoe, which presses against the brake drum or disc to create the friction necessary to slow down or stop a vehicle. The quality of this material directly affects the braking performance. Poor-quality brake linings can lead to reduced stopping power, increased wear and tear, and ultimately, compromised safety.

Key Factors to Identify a Reliable Brake Lining Supplier

1. Manufacturing Standards and Certifications

Reputable brake lining manufacturers are certified by industry bodies such as ISO or SAE, which ensures that their products meet rigorous quality standards. When evaluating a brake lining supplier, always check for these certifications as a mark of reliability.

2. Consistency in Product Quality

A reliable brake lining supplier consistently delivers high-quality products. This consistency is crucial for maintaining the safety and efficiency of your braking system over time. Look for suppliers who have a proven track record of delivering durable and effective brake linings.

3. Supplier Transparency

Transparency in a supplier’s operations is a good indicator of their reliability. A trustworthy brake lining supplier should be open about their manufacturing processes, materials used, and any certifications they hold. This transparency ensures that you’re getting a product that meets your specific requirements.
